Blood transfusion in cardiac surgery

Summary
Transfusion practices in cardiac surgery vary significantly despite blood conservation efforts. Continued research is needed to minimize transfusions due to risks and costs.
Area of Science:
- Cardiovascular Surgery
- Anesthesiology
- Transfusion Medicine
Background:
- Cardiothoracic surgeons and anesthesiologists have long focused on appropriate transfusion therapy.
- Cardiac surgery patients face risks from both bleeding and transfusions.
Purpose of the Study:
- To review transfusion practices, risks, and new technologies in cardiac surgery.
- To highlight variations in transfusion patterns and their implications.
Main Methods:
- Literature review on transfusion variability, risks (infectious and non-infectious), and technology impact.
- Presentation of data from a specific cardiac surgery registry.
Main Results:
- Blood conservation strategies (salvage, hemodilution, drugs) exist but practices vary widely.
- Transfusion-transmitted disease risks are reduced, but overall transfusion rates are increasing.
- Non-infectious transfusion hazards remain significant; newer surgical techniques may reduce blood use.
Conclusions:
- Minimizing transfusions in cardiac surgery is crucial due to cost, availability, and potential harm.
- Ongoing research and development of methods to reduce transfusion necessity are vital.
